P169 MLY is a 1996 Piaggio T5 in Red with a 124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 1996 Piaggio T5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.1% with a typical mileage of 12,106 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Piaggio T5 fails its MOT is stop lamp does not illuminate immediately a brake applies, accounting for 248 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P169 MLY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Piaggio T5 typ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 30 years old, this Piaggio T5 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
